Mid to Late Game Upgraded Mist Brazier
Keeping a Mist Brazier filled with Bone in the Mid to Late game becomes a chore and it makes it difficult to maintain certain aesthetics. There should be an upgraded version that either draws its power from the castle heart or some other source that is either effectively limitless (since at that point it's not really required anyway) or it burns bones much slower and automatically shuts off at night.
